Mesothelioma Lawyers
A mesothelioma claim attorney can help victims, their families and loved ones file a lawsuit against asbestos companies. They can also help with other legal claims, like trust fund claims or VA benefits. Lawyers from national law firms have expertise in complicated cases. They can assist you in understanding the statute of limitations in your state and file a claim as soon as you can. Free Case Evaluations A mesothelioma lawsuit is a complex legal issue. The most skilled lawyers are, thorough, and well-versed in asbestos laws. They have also obtained compensation for victims in the past. They can handle a mesothelioma case from beginning to end, so that victims can concentrate on their treatment and spend time with their loved ones. The mesothelioma litigation process typically requires a lot of paperwork and deadlines. A lawyer will help you to navigate the process by preparing and filing all required documents. They can also handle any legal deadlines or court appearances for you. Mesothelioma lawyers will review your case when you engage them to determine if the illness was caused by asbestos exposure. They will conduct an in-depth investigation, including collecting evidence, compiling medical records and speaking with witnesses. They will also investigate your exposure history and how it led to mesothelioma. A mesothelioma lawyer can also determine the fair value for your damages. This includes calculating the economic damages such as medical costs and lost wages as well as noneconomic damages like suffering and pain. Based on the laws of your state, you may be eligible for compensation through asbestos trust funds. These trust funds were established in order to pay victims of asbestos-related diseases. They can be used to pay your legal fees and any other costs related to your case. A mesothelioma attorney will help you apply to these trusts for the right amount of money. They can also make a claim against the asbestos companies responsible for your exposure and help you receive the compensation that you are entitled to. Expertise A diagnosis of mesothelioma is an experience that can change your life forever. Patients and their families are stressed to the max and require the assistance of skilled legal professionals in order to navigate the process of litigation. A mesothelioma attorney can help ensure that compensation is recovered by the parties responsible. Lawyers who specialize in mesothelioma are adept in identifying asbestos exposures and making companies accountable. They can create a persuasive argument by analyzing medical records and asbestos test results. They also examine the work history and earnings records. They have access to asbestos databases which can help them determine the source of exposure for people who cannot remember the place they worked. Asbestos victims can receive financial compensation for multiple claims. For instance mesothelioma lawsuits and an asbestos trust funds claim. A mesothelioma lawyer can handle all claims and ensure that their clients receive the maximum compensation. Attorneys are also aware of the different types of compensation for mesothelioma and which one is suitable for their clients. Veterans and their families, for example are able to receive compensation from the VA or a mesothelioma trust fund. Asbestos lawyers have experience in representing clients throughout the whole legal process. This includes filing lawsuits, claims conducting research, and taking depositions, as well as arguing mesothelioma case in the presence of jurors. They are dedicated to getting their clients what they deserve in terms of financial compensation. This compensation can be used to pay for mesothelioma treatment as well as other expenses, including lost wages. Compensation may also cover the loss of loved ones because of asbestos exposure. Mesothelioma lawyers typically work on a contingency basis, so there aren't any upfront costs associated with hiring them. Insurance companies Mesothelioma victims could file claims against asbestos companies that are responsible for their exposure. Compensation could be offered to cover the costs associated with treatment as well as income loss due to the disease or death. A mesothelioma lawyer could help victims family members and loved ones receive financial assistance. Many mesothelioma lawyers and teams operate on a contingency-fee basis. This means they get only paid if they are successful in obtaining compensation for their clients. This allows patients to avoid financial risk as well as giving them more time to concentrate on their health. A mesothelioma lawyer will begin by looking over your medical records and determining if you're eligible to file a lawsuit. They will also seek out documents that prove your asbestos settlement exposure. These include your military service records, asbestos-related work histories and the list of asbestos-containing items. In addition to receiving compensation from asbestos-related companies, asbestos Lawyer victims can also seek compensation through the bankruptcy trusts set up by those who created and used asbestos Lawyer-based products. These trusts, which have assets of more than $30 billion, are intended to provide financial aid to the victims. A mesothelioma lawyer can help you apply for VA benefits and pursue compensation from the manufacturers of asbestos-based products. A mesothelioma lawyer can assist you and/or your family members seek financial compensation for lost income travel expenses, medical bills, as well as other costs related to asbestos exposure. They can help you file an wrongful-death claim in the event that a loved one has died from mesothelioma. |
